Celtic coach running the rule over 20yo Irish-Nigerian defender in Portugal
Published: July 13, 2023New Glasgow Celtic coach Brendan Rodgers has taken Republic of Ireland U21 international of Nigerian descent Bosun Lawal to Portugal for a warm weather training camp as part of their preparations for the new season, allnigeriasoccer.com reports.
The Northern Irish football tactician is running the rule over the versatile defender before making a decision on his future - whether to keep him in the first team fold, loan him out to get experience or send him back to the B team, whom he represented last season.
Lawal was highly rated by Ange Postecoglou when he was in charge of the Hoops, with the Australian including him in the first team squad for the Sydney Super Cup and promoting him to first team training several times last season.
The 20-year-old received four call ups for first team matches last term, and made his debut off the bench in a 5-0 Scottish Cup win over Morton at Celtic Park in January 2023.
The Irish-Nigerian enjoyed success with the B team, starring as they won the Glasgow Cup by beating bitter rivals Rangers in the showpiece.
Lawal joined Celtic in the summer of 2021 after rejecting a professional contract at Watford, where he was named the Academy Player of the Year in his final season at Vicarage Road.
Treble winners last season Celtic will face Yokohama F. Marinos, Gamba Osaka, Wolverhampton Wanderers and Athletic Bilbao in friendly matches before their season opener against Ross County on August 5.
